THE ROLE
In this key role as a Rostering Coordinator, you will be responsible for ensuring seamless coordination of care services for our clients. You will be at the forefront of direct communication with internal and external stakeholders, delivering exceptional service and client satisfaction. This is an opportunity to join a leading provider of Aged Care Services, where your contributions will directly impact the lives of those we serve.
As part of our Home Care Package team, you will be responsible for planning and managing rosters, optimising staff time, and maintaining effective communication channels across all stakeholders. Your extensive experience in rostering within aged care or community services will be invaluable as you navigate the challenges of a dynamic and evolving environment. If you are someone who can hit the ground running with rostering experience, we want to hear from you
This full-time, on-site role is based at our Upper Mount Gravatt office.
ABOUT YOU
To be successful in this role, you will have:
- Rostering/scheduling experience in aged care or community services (2+ years required)
- Strong attention to detail with excellent time management skills
- Effective communication skills and the ability to work collaboratively within a team
- Resilience and adaptability in a fast-paced environment
- Proven ability to manage staff schedules, leave planning, and emergency replacements
- Experience with Visualcare software is desirable however not mandatory
- National Police Check or willingness to obtain one
SALARY & BENEFITS
- $42.50 per hour ($83,980 per annum) + Super
- Salary sacrifice benefits – up to $15,900 per annum tax-free dollars ($611.55 per fortnight)
- On site gym with access to a clinical exercise physiologist
- Daily free lunch provided prepared by our in house chef
- Etag available for travel to work
- Ongoing training and development opportunities
- A supportive team environment working alongside passionate professionals
